What is Adoption Attorney?
An adoption attorney specializes in California family law and guides you through the entire adoption process, from initial paperwork to finalization in court. They help you understand your options—whether you're pursuing stepparent adoption, relative adoption, or independent adoption—and ensure all legal requirements are met. Without proper legal representation, you risk missing critical deadlines, incomplete documentation, or court rejections that could delay or jeopardize your adoption. California adoption law is detailed and varies by circumstance. Your attorney will prepare all necessary petitions, handle background checks, coordinate with social services, and represent you before the Solano Superior Court to ensure your adoption is legally valid and final.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How long does adoption take in Solano County?
A: California adoption timelines vary. Stepparent adoptions typically take 6–12 months, while agency adoptions may take 1–2 years. Independent adoptions can range widely. Your Solano County adoption attorney will provide a realistic timeline based on your specific circumstances and any delays from court scheduling or background checks.
Q: Do I need to appear in court for my adoption?
A: Yes. California law requires the adoptive parent(s) to appear before the Solano Superior Court judge for final adoption approval. Your attorney will prepare you for this appearance, explain what to expect, and ensure all documentation is presented clearly to the court for finalization.
Q: What documents do I need for adoption in California?
A: Required documents include petition forms, birth certificates, consent forms, home study reports, background clearances, and medical records. Requirements vary by adoption type. Your attorney will provide a complete checklist specific to your situation and ensure nothing is missing before filing with Solano County.
Q: Can I handle adoption without an attorney?
A: While possible, self-representation is risky. California adoption law is complex, deadlines are strict, and mistakes can be costly or fatal to your case. An adoption attorney protects your interests, prevents errors, and ensures the court approves your adoption quickly and correctly.
